0

ほぼ完全に CoffeeScript を前もって使用する Rails アプリケーションを構築しています。文字通りすべてがフロント ページ (Twitter のように) で行われるため、ユーザーはページのリダイレクトを待つことはありません。

私の jQuery onLoad は複雑で、本番環境では 1 つの JS ファイルにコンパイルされるため、CoffeeScript のすべてを 1 つのファイルに入れる必要がありましたが、テストではそうではありませんでした。

開発中の他のファイルから CoffeeScript をインポートするか、CoffeeScript を整理して、500 行を 1 つのファイルにまとめないようにするにはどうすればよいですか (これらの 500 行に 5/6 の異なるドメインが含まれている場合)。

スタイルシートで同じことを行うために SCSS を使用importしましたが、CS は少しトリッキーであることがわかりました。

4

1 に答える 1

2

アセットパイプラインを使用すると、さまざまなファイルを1つのファイルに要求できます。これにより、開発時にファイルを分離し、本番環境で1つのファイルにコンパイルできます。マニフェストファイルとディレクティブの説明を確認してください

また、RequireJSを調べましたか?Railsの内外で機能し、必要なものになる可能性があります。

于 2012-05-21T00:10:08.893 に答える